Transaction 4c3d52db16501b88eb8df276d8e08ccfbb8720b3ed98ada1859aaf4d40bc1c69
1 Input
2 Outputs
- 4c3d52db16501b88eb8df276d8e08ccfbb8720b3ed98ada1859aaf4d40bc1c69:0
- 4c3d52db16501b88eb8df276d8e08ccfbb8720b3ed98ada1859aaf4d40bc1c69:1
value 22280216
address 1HgvLWNqhYby7qs1tg9mJZWtpWU2t3hEzv
value 1878907368
address 16PyHwikBTAaSh8xATcrhGGdLEYHuouWLx